What Is Blockchain & Smart Contract Testing and Why Is It Important?

Blockchain & Smart Contract Testing is the process of verifying the security, functionality, performance, and reliability of blockchain applications before they are deployed to production. Because blockchain transactions are immutable and smart contracts often manage valuable digital assets, even a small coding error or security vulnerability can result in financial loss, operational disruption, or permanent data exposure. Tools & Technologies

Blockchain Testing Tools & Technologies We Use

At QACraft, we combine industry-leading blockchain testing tools with expert manual security reviews to identify vulnerabilities, validate smart contract logic, and improve blockchain application quality. Our QA engineers select the right technologies based on your blockchain platform, smart contract architecture, and project requirements to deliver comprehensive testing with accurate, actionable results.

Foundry

A powerful Solidity development and testing framework used for smart contract testing, unit testing, fuzz testing, fork testing, and deployment validation to ensure secure and reliable blockchain applications.

Hardhat

A comprehensive Ethereum development environment for smart contract testing, debugging, deployment automation, and dApp integration testing, helping identify issues early in the development lifecycle.

Slither

An advanced static analysis tool that detects security vulnerabilities, coding issues, access control flaws, reentrancy risks, and Solidity best practice violations before deployment.

Mythril

A symbolic execution security analysis tool used to identify complex smart contract vulnerabilities, including integer overflows, transaction ordering issues, and business logic flaws.

Echidna

A property-based fuzz testing framework that validates smart contract behavior by generating thousands of randomized test scenarios to uncover hidden vulnerabilities and unexpected edge cases.

Tenderly

A blockchain debugging and monitoring platform used for transaction simulation, smart contract debugging, gas analysis, event tracking, and real-time blockchain monitoring.

Ethers.js / web3.js

Industry-standard JavaScript libraries used to validate wallet integrations, blockchain transactions, decentralized application (dApp) functionality, smart contract interactions, and Web3 connectivity.

Expert Manual Security Review

Automated tools identify common vulnerabilities, but experienced blockchain QA engineers uncover business logic flaws, security risks, exploit scenarios, and architectural weaknesses that automated scanners often miss.

Why is Smart Contract Testing important before deployment?

Smart contracts are typically immutable after deployment, making security vulnerabilities difficult and expensive to fix. A single coding error can result in financial losses, operational disruptions, or reputational damage. Comprehensive blockchain testing identifies these issues before production, helping organizations protect digital assets and reduce deployment risks.
